I have had good luck with MSD Streetfire
I have a buddy that has been rockin' a Duralast HEI for 5 years, trouble free.
Neither one was exactly plug-n-play though, both required tuning.

advance limiting, spring swaps and vac-adv adjustments.

Unfortunately, you probably aren't going t o pull a dizzy out of a box that is perfectly set up for your particular application.
